How many veneers is a full set?

Dental veneers usually consist of eight veneers. Read also : Before After Pics. These restorations are designed as a cosmetic solution – not a structural solution – and are therefore reserved for the eight teeth that are most visible on the upper jaw: the central and lateral incisors, the canines, and the first premolars.

How much is a set of the best veneers? The cost of porcelain veneers is approximately $ 925 to $ 2,500. Composite veneers cost anywhere from $ 650 to $ 1,000 per tooth. Full-mouth veneers cost approximately $ 12,000 to $ 30,000.

How long does a full set of veneers last?

Porcelain veneers • The average lifetime of porcelain veneers is 10 years, but it is often the case that with good care and maintenance they last up to 20 years. This may interest you : Smiling Tooth. Composite veneers • Composite veneers last an average of 3 years.

Are teeth veneers worth the money?

Veneers are a great way to improve your smile, especially if your teeth are chipped, distorted, highly discolored, or unwilling and unable to whiten them. The advantage of veneers is that they can only be made in two visits, the color changes easily and the porcelain has a real tooth appearance and does not discolor.

How long do full veneers last?

It depends on the type of veneer, with due care and attention: composite veneers usually last 5-7 years. Porcelain veneers usually last 10-15 years.

How many veneers do you need for top teeth?

In most cases, veneers are applied to your upper teeth because they are the ones that show the most when you smile. If one tooth is injured, one veneer is enough. Conversely, if you are looking for a full smile makeup look, 4 to 8 veneers are common.

How much is a full set of top veneers?

How much is a set of veneers? For those looking to correct cosmetic problems on multiple teeth, the price of a full set of porcelain veneers will be between $ 10,000 and $ 20,000.

Can you get veneers on top teeth only?

Answer: Yes you can! Cost is definitely something that stops people from doing both top and bottom veneers. I usually only do the top veneers and whiten the bottom teeth so they don’t look mismatched in shade. This is a great way to change your smile without exceeding your budget.

Do veneers feel weird at first?

At first, the veneers resemble the teeth of braces: smooth, slippery and a bit strange. But don’t worry, it doesn’t take long to get used to the perfect teeth. What are the side effects? As with most procedures, there is an adjustment period that can take around two weeks.

Are veneers weird? The answer is that properly made porcelain veneers should feel completely natural in the mouth. You shouldn’t even notice them when you talk, eat, or do anything with your teeth. They do not require special care and should look and feel like normal teeth.

How long does it take for veneers to feel normal?

You may notice that your teeth come together differently and your speech may change slightly. How long does it take to get used to veneers? Most patients say it takes about 2 weeks for speech, eating and biting to normalize. Sensitivity to heat, cold and pressure also gradually disappears.

How long does it take to get used to pop on veneers?

However, they can often last up to five years. After an impression is taken, it usually takes two to three weeks to obtain the snap-on veneers.

How long do your teeth hurt after veneers?

Most people find that veneer discomfort disappears within one to two weeks. However, on rare occasions, there may be long-term problems with veneers. Watch out for warning signs such as: Pain or hypersensitivity that lasts more than two weeks.

Do veneers feel loose at first?

When veneers get lost, you might not notice it at first, but if you feel that your front teeth are bending a bit while you eat, there may be times when the dental cement is failing. A good way to check that the dental cement is intact on your veneers is to run your tongue over the surface of your teeth.

What to do if a veneer comes loose?

If you have a veneer that has fallen off, don’t throw it away. Keep it and take it with you so they can reattach it to your front teeth. If you lose your veneer, a new one will have to be made for you, and it may be a while before you can go back.

How long does it take for veneers to settle?

Most patients report that fitting them with porcelain veneers takes about two weeks. After two or three weeks, patients should get used to the way the veneer feels and functions.

Do veneers take time to settle?

Adapting to the new veneers Most patients agree that a normal bite takes about two weeks and that chewing and speaking is completely natural. Any hypersensitivity that occurs after a veneer is placed should be temporary. These side effects begin to wear off within the first few weeks.

Why are teeth shaved down for veneers?

Shaving your teeth for veneers is a permanent process because the enamel cannot grow back – after the enamel is removed, it disappears forever. During an official visit to make veneers, you will grind your teeth to obtain veneers. Shaving veneers helps prepare the tooth for alignment and bonding of the veneers.

Why do people shave their teeth? Shaving your teeth at the dentist You can have your teeth shaved for: cosmetic: a step towards adding veneers, but also a low-level, painless cosmetic procedure, shaving your teeth can improve the appearance of a tooth that is distorted, slightly chipped, or has jagged or jagged edges.

Can you get veneers without shaving down your teeth?

DURAthin Veneers are a brand of very thin, translucent porcelain layers that are glued directly to the front of the teeth, without the need for prior grinding or shaving.
